
The 65th season of the open-air Chopin Concerts at the Royal Baths are underway. Piano recitals will be held every Sunday until September 29. The best pianists from Poland and abroad will present the timeless works of Fryderyk Chopin.
The anniversary season of summer recitals at the Chopin Monument will be filled with performances by outstanding pianists from Poland and abroad, stars of classical music, including those from France, Italy, China, South Korea, Japan, Vietnam and the USA.
For 65 years, the Chopin Concerts have been one of the most popular cultural events in Warsaw. During the season, the Royal Baths Park is visited by up to 120,000 people, eager to listen to Chopin’s compositions in unique arrangements, surrounded by nature.

Admission to all Sunday Chopin Concerts is free. The series is co-financed by the City of Warsaw.
